Half Magic Brand Launch by Mythology

Half Magic Brand Launch by Mythology

Working in collaboration with Donni Davy, the visionary makeup artist behind HBO’s renowned television show Euphoria, Mythology worked to create all the elements of the brand and visual world (name, branding, packaging, zine, launch film and campaign) to introduce her highly anticipated debut makeup line Half Magic to the world.

With all elements of the brand which includes the name, voice and positioning, brand design and packaging design, photo art direction and social style guide – the artistry and fantasy that Donni Davy created with Euphoria’s makeup were the primary inspiration style for the brand. Everything from the logo and packaging design to casting and production of the launch campaign were designed to bring this inclusive and expressive line to life.

We distilled Donni’s signature use of rhinestones and iridescence into an iconic diamond mark that is used across the identity in the logomark, wordmark, and as a cut out brand pattern on the primary packaging that would show the vibrant color of the makeup. Similarly, in order to amplify the brilliance and shimmer of the makeup, the color palette was kept minimal and largely quite neutral.

With illustration on the packaging, the tension between total fantasy and creation and real life was brought to life using the bold maximalist elements of Sara Rabin’s illustrations and having a beautiful, but more restrained wordmark.

When thinking about the packaging, it was paramount to the vision for the brand that sustainability be at the crux of the primary and secondary packaging design – utilizing sustainable, renewable and innovative materials at every opportunity in its first life, in addition to thinking about how the product empties would be recycled and returned to tread as lightly on the planet as possible allowed us to use a 360 lens when thinking about the product and its lifecycle.

As such, Half Magic is the first beauty brand to introduce PaperFoam® as primary packaging featured in its Eyeshadow Singles collection. PaperFoam® is a lightweight, sturdy, and biodegradable material created with industrial potato starch and molded cellulose. It is commonly used for electronics, pharmaceuticals, and the ubiquitous egg carton packaging — a material that is home compostable and curbside recyclable with paper goods. Consumers can buy the individual Eyeshadow Single – that comes in the PaperFoam® packaging – and then remove the eyeshadow from the PaperFoam® and place it in the Forever Palette—a customizable, magnetic palette that allows the customer to build their own collection of shades across multiple Half Magic products in one case.

Additionally, all secondary packaging is made from tree-free paper, and Light Trap, the highlighter product, is an entirely tree-free paper palette with a recyclable tin makeup pan & the Mail-Back Program was designed for customers to ship back empty packaging once they are done with the product – but being less than one year from launch, many customers are just now finishing products and have yet to take advantage of the program.
